This hands-on workshop invites early childhood educators to explore how to nurture justice, empathy, and action in young learners through a Change Maker Curriculum.
Together, we will define what it means to be a “Change Maker” for both children and adults, and identify the core skills—such as empathy, problem-solving, and agency—that empower children to make a difference.
Educators will learn how to seamlessly weave these concepts into their existing curriculum and design practical projects that guide children from simply noticing unfairness to taking meaningful action. By the end of the workshop, participants will be equipped with strategies and tools to help children understand that they, too, can be among the people who create a kinder, fairer world.
This PD offers 2.5 training hours.
